Subject: [PATCH] clk: berlin: Pass correct type to hw provider registration
Date: Wed, 16 Nov 2016 11:08:47 -0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20161116190847.21417-1-sboyd@codeaurora.org> (raw)
Dan Carpenter reports that we're passing a pointer to a pointer
here when we should just be passing a pointer. Pass the right
pointer so that the of_clk_hw_onecell_get() sees the appropriate
data pointer on its end.

diff --git a/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2.c b/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2.c
index edf3b96b3b73..1d99292e2039 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2.c
@@ -685,7 +685,7 @@ static void __init berlin2_clock_setup(struct device_node *np)
}
/* register clk-provider */
- of_clk_add_hw_provider(np, of_clk_hw_onecell_get, &clk_data);
+ of_clk_add_hw_provider(np, of_clk_hw_onecell_get, clk_data);
return;
diff --git a/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2q.c b/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2q.c
index 0718e831475f..3b784b593afd 100644
--- a/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2q.c
+++ b/drivers/clk/berlin/bg2q.c
@@ -382,7 +382,7 @@ static void __init berlin2q_clock_setup(struct device_node *np)
}
/* register clk-provider */
- of_clk_add_hw_provider(np, of_clk_hw_onecell_get, &clk_data);
+ of_clk_add_hw_provider(np, of_clk_hw_onecell_get, clk_data);
return;
